Core issue

When the mac-address is deleted on Catalyst 3750 (Cat3750) series switches, even when the mac-address is in the Address Resolution Protocol (ARP) cache, unicast packets flood.

This problem is seen in Cat3750 series switches that run Cisco IOS  Software Release 12.2(25)SEE2 with a mac-address-table aging-time command value that is greater than the arp timeout command value.

For example, this problem is observed when the arp timeout command is set to the default value of 14400 seconds and the mac-address-table aging-time command is set to 28800 seconds.

This issue is documented in Cisco bug ID CSCsg21537.

Resolution

In order to workaround this issue, ping the next-hop device from the Cat3750 series switch.
